Raw materials and spinning: preparing the fiber
The process begins long before the first stitch. Levi’s sourcing teams work with cotton growers and fiber suppliers to obtain raw materials that meet defined standards for strength, comfort, and sustainability. Cotton fiber quality affects everything that follows—yarn strength, luster, and the eventual feel of the denim.
- Cotton selection: High-quality cotton designed for denim is chosen for its staple length, uniformity, and fiber strength. Sustainable sourcing programs may emphasize reduced pesticide use, soil health, and traceability.
- Blending and carding: The fibers are blended and carded to align the fibers in the same direction, preparing them for spinning.
- Yarn creation: Cotton fibers are spun into yarns. Denim commonly uses ring-spun yarns for a softer hand and stronger construction, though some lines may incorporate blends or different spinning techniques to achieve specific textures and weights.
Weaving and dyeing: the making of denim cloth
Once the yarns are ready, the fabric belt begins to take shape. Denim is distinguished by its twill weave, where warp yarns run diagonally over weft yarns. The warps are typically dyed with indigo, while the weft remains undyed, creating the deep blue on the surface and the lighter interior shade after wear. The weaving and dyeing stage includes:
- Weaving: Modern denim is produced on looms that can handle large widths and heavy yarns. Weaves vary in weight (e.g., 9–16 oz for many everyday denim, lighter or heavier options exist for fashion lines).
- Indigo dyeing: Indigo dyeing gives Levi’s denim its recognizable blue color. Indigo behaves differently from other dyes because only the outside of the yarn takes dye in the initial passes, creating the characteristic shade after wear and wash.
- Selvedge vs. non-selvedge: Some premium lines explore selvedge denim, produced on narrower shuttle looms that create a clean, finished edge, while most mass-market pieces use open-end or modern looms for efficiency.
Finishing the fabric: pre-shrinking and texture development
After weaving, denim often undergoes finishing processes that determine how the fabric will behave after washing. Finishing can include pre-shrinking to reduce post-purchase shrinkage and other texture-enhancing treatments. In modern practice, this stage balances consumer expectations with manufacturing efficiency:
- Sanforization or pre-shrinking: In many lines, the fabric is treated to reduce significant shrinkage after washing, helping the garment retain its fit over time.
- Texture and tone adjustments: Gentle processes can manifest as subtle slub textures or color depth variations, giving the denim its characteristic character right out of the loom.
Patterning, cutting, and assembly: turning fabric into jeans
The transition from fabric to finished jeans is where pattern precision and stitching discipline come to the fore. This stage combines pattern development, cutting, and the assembly workflow that produces the familiar five-pocket silhouette.
- Pattern creation and grading: The pattern pieces for each size are developed to ensure consistent fit. Patterns are graded to accommodate different sizes while preserving shape and silhouette.
- Cutting: Fabric sheets are laid out in layers and cut into pockets, front and back panels, yokes, and waistband pieces. Modern factories may use automated cutting systems to improve efficiency and reduce waste.
- Assembly and chain stitching: The jeans begin to take form on sewing lines. Key seams include the inseams, side seams, and the fly. The stitching style is chosen for durability, often featuring double-needle stitching along critical edges.
- Hardware and detailing: Rivets, buttons, and the distinctive leather patch are added in sequence. The Red Tab and Levi’s branding elements—along with bartacks at stress points—contribute to both longevity and brand identity.
Washing, finishing, and aging: shaping character and wear
Finishing plays a huge role in the appearance and feel of the final product. The washing philosophy has evolved significantly over the years, moving toward more sustainable and customer-friendly options. Common finishing approaches include:
- Stone washing and enzyme washing: Historically, pumice stones and alkaline baths softened denim and created worn-in looks. Modern processes often replace pumice with enzyme-based washes, which can soften the fabric with a reduced environmental footprint.
- Laser and ozone finishing: Contemporary facilities increasingly use laser technology to create fades and patterns with precision and less water usage. Ozone finishing is another water-saving method employed in some lines to achieve stone-washed aesthetics without traditional washing.
- Alt finishing for fit and color: Some jeans undergo special finishes to tailor color depth, whiskers, or graining to reflect different fashion narratives or age curves.
Quality control, labeling, and packaging: ensuring consistency
Quality control (QC) is woven throughout the production process. Each stage has checks to ensure measurements, stitching integrity, and hardware function meet Levi’s specifications. QC steps may include:
- Dimensional checks: Ensuring waist, inseam, and length accuracy across sizes.
- Stitch integrity: Inspecting seam strength, thread coverage, and vibration during wear simulations.
- Hardware and labeling: Verifying rivets stay secure, buttons function, the red tab sits correctly, and the size/brand labels are accurate.
- Wash and finish evaluation: Confirming color consistency, fade patterns, and fabric texture meet product spec sheets.
From factory floor to consumer: packaging and distribution
The final stage consolidates the finished jeans for transport. Packaging is designed to protect the garment and convey brand information, care instructions, and style details. Jeans are typically folded, bagged, and placed into cartons with barcodes for inventory systems. The distribution network then moves products to regional warehouses, retail stores, or e-commerce fulfillment centers. Each pair carries a traceable production lineage tied to the factory and batch number, supporting traceability and accountability across the supply chain.
